Motor Vehicle Attorneys

Motor vehicle lawyers can to help you get an appropriate settlement. They work with accident reconstruction experts to gather evidence and establish the responsibility. They will also negotiate with the at-fault driver's insurance company on your behalf.

Auto accidents are typically part of a unique type of litigation referred to as product liability. These cases claim that a defective vehicle or its component was the cause of the accident and injuries.

Automobile accidents are a form of tort case, and they generally derive from the tort principle of negligence. Negligence is the inability to take the proper care that an average person would have exercised under similar circumstances. Road rage, drunken driving and distracted driving are the most common causes of accidents in the automobile.

Power of Attorney for Motor Vehicles

A motor vehicle power of attorney is a legal document that permits an individual to authorize another person to take action on their behalf. This is helpful when the vehicle is sold or transferred to a new owner, or to make crucial decisions. Powers of attorney can be as broad or as narrow as the person wants and can be used for everything from transfer of title to making healthcare choices.

A power of attorney to transfer a title from a vehicle is typically utilized when a person is looking to sell their vehicle and requires someone else to sign the title for them. This document is only valid until the person revokes it in writing. The DMV will only accept the document if it has been signed under penalty perjury by two witnesses.

A New York motor vehicle power of attorney (Form IRP-1POA) is legal document that grants an agent principal the authority to conduct vehicle titling and registration transactions on behalf of the granting party. The form should be completed by either the principal or agent, and both parties must sign it. A copy of the identification is required, along with a written statement of declaration. DMV Hearings

You may be required by the DMV to appear at a hearing in the event that your driving privilege has been suspended or revoked. These hearings are not a court proceeding and do not require a judge, but they carry a significant weight. A knowledgeable attorney can guide you through this process and protect your legal rights.

DMV hearings can be extremely complex and long-winded. The lawyer will explain the rules of the road, scrutinize the evidence, and then question witnesses. The lawyer will also argue for the most favorable outcome for the case. Depending on the result of the hearing, your license can be restored or you can keep it.

A DUI lawyer can help you defend yourself at an DMV hearing. The hearing will be conducted by a hearing officer, and the focus will be on whether the driver was drunk at the time of incident. Because the hearing is a civil proceeding and not a criminal matter, the burden of proof is less than in a criminal case. This makes it easier for law enforcement to prevail at the hearing.

A hearing is an official procedure that has to be requested in writing and then sent to the DMV office. You can request a hearing within 30 days from the date of your arrest. If you don't request a hearing within the allowed timeframe, your driver's permit will remain suspended.
